Before the first use:
Wash your washs first at 40 or 60 ° C to eliminate any manufacturing impurities and optimize their absorbent power.
Avoid the softener, which can reduce the effectiveness of cotton.
During use:
Use each lake according to its color and label:
Red: kitchen
Blue: Bathroom
Green: sanitary
Beige: multi-purpose
For very fat or stained surfaces, moisten slightly the lavan with hot water or a little soap.
To dust, use it dry: the honeycomb naturally holds the particles.
After use:
Rinse the lamp with clear water after each use.
Let there dry in the open air to avoid moisture odors.
Wash regularly in machine to 40 - 60 ° C, without bleach or soften.

Baking soda is the natural yesteryear product par excellence.
He has always been known and always used by our grandmothers for his multiple domestic virtues.
Bicarbonate neutralize odors and dismissal dirt carefully.
Its Fine granularity allows easy dissolution in water.
Bathroom:
Use a damp sponge, sprinkle with baking soda and gently rub the wall of your shower.
Rinse and dry.
Linen:
Use bicarbonate to make your homemade laundry.
Cuisine:
Make a dough with 3 soup bicarbonate tables in a volume of hot water.
Apply the dough to your sink. Using a sponge, rub and rinse.
Odors:
Turn 3 tablespoons of soda bicarbonate in 2 tablespoons 14 ° vinegar.
Remove this mixture on your sponge. Rub the surface and rinse.
